Facilities & Services

On-campus Housing
Lowest: $2,470.00Highest: $4,060.00

Notes
Secondary school students are guaranteed residence accommodation if they have received full-time admission to Nipissing by June 2 and have returned the residence application with the $300.00 deposit by the deadline.

Accommodation is provided in suites with four bedrooms and a shared kitchen, lounge, and bathroom(s) or in townhouse style complexes.

Off-campus Housing

Notes
There is a variety of housing available in the city of North Bay. The Student Residence Office offers off-campus housing lists, maps of the city, bus schedules, and telephones to assist in finding suitable accommodations. Nipissing University and Canadore College jointly maintain a Web site to assist students in finding off-campus housing. The approximate off-campus price range is: room $285.00 to $350.00 per month; bachelor $375.00 to $500.00 per month; and one bedroom $500.00 to $600.00 per month.

Incoming Students
International students receive course descriptions and registration information after they have accepted their admission offer. Students are encouraged to contact an Academic Advisor by email or phone for assistance in selecting courses.

The University hosts special academic, residence and campus orientation programs at the start of the fall term.

Career Planning
Nipissing University provides academic, career and personal counselling through the Faculty of Arts and Science office and the Student Affairs department.

Sports

Intramural:
Badminton (F/M), Ball Hockey (F/M), Basketball (F/M), Dodgeball (F/M), Flag Football (F/M), Ice Hockey (F/M), Lacrosse (F/M), Soccer (F/M), Softball (F/M), Squash (F/M), Ultimate Frisbee (F/M), Volleyball (F/M)

Intercollegiate: Cross Country Running (F/M), Soccer (F/M), Volleyball (F/M)

Notes
A variety of sporting activities are available including hockey, basketball, volleyball, indoor and outdoor soccer and floor hockey. Varsity teams, called the Laker's, participate in curling, cross-country running, soccer, Nordic skiing and volleyball. Nipissing's campus includes almost 20km of natural trails for anyone who enjoys hiking, running, mountain biking and/or cross-country skiing.
Nipissing students have access to downhill skiing, a variety of water sports activities and paved trails for in-line skating and biking within the City of North Bay.

Clubs
Student clubs and organizations match cultural, social, recreational, academic and other personal interests. A Club Fair, held each Septembe and January provides an excellent opportunity for students to sign up for whatever club interests them.

Information Technology
Every Nipissing student automatically has an account providing access to the Internet and e-mail. Residence rooms are wired for high speed and direct access to the university computer network. Library resources are available on-line. In addition, computer lab facilities are available for student use.

Cultural
A variety of cultural events (concerts, theatrical performances, readings, art exhibits and special lectures) are held on campus and throughout the city of North Bay each year. North Bay has a very active arts community providing Nipissing students with access to a wide range of programming.

Special Services
Nipissing provides an accessible, barrier-free learning environment for students with disabilities (physical and mobility challenges, visual and hearing impairment, learning disabilities and certain health conditions). On-campus, accessible residence accommodation is available to physically and mobility challenged students. Resources and other assistance is provided by the Special Needs Office. Students are encouraged to contact this Office to identify personal disability-related educational needs.

International Involvement
Through a program aimed at promoting scholarly activities and multi-cultural understanding, Nipissing University has exchange agreements with universities in Mexico, Germany, Kathmandu, England, Finland, the United States, Chile and Barbados. Nipissing University also provides faculty and other resources to Montserrat and Anguilla for their teacher education programs.
